Jean Aldof Obituary

WILLOWBROOK, IL — Jean (Jeannie) Adolf, 59, passed away peacefully at home with her family on Tuesday, Dec. 22, 2020.

Loving wife of Bernie Adolf for 30 years.

Devoted mother to Kathleen & John Adolf.

Daughter of the late James and June Halloran.

Dear sister of Jim (Suzy) Halloran, Molly (Joe) Reilly, Katie (Craig) Dixon and the late John Halloran.

Daughter-in-law of Jean R. Adolf and the late Jack Adolf.

Dear sister-in-law of John (Mary Pat) Adolf, Mary Jean (Ed) Cannon, Janet (Steve) Thompson, Catherine Thompson, Joan (Rich) Brenner and Karen (Mark) Dahl.

The center of Jeannie's amazing life was her strong faith in God, devotion to her family and loyalty to her many friends.

Jeannie had a 36 year, long and happy career as a flight attendant with Delta Airlines.

The family would like to thank Jeannie's many friends for the strong support and years joy they brought to her life.

Private family services will be held at St. Cletus Church and Adolf Funeral Home & Cremation Services.
